As a new nurse manager, you understand that leadership:
first begins when you are formally recognized by a higher authority.
does not require any additional learning.
is an innate quality that cannot be taught.
is a lifelong process.
The Correct Answer is D
A. Leadership does not begin solely with formal recognition or a title. While being formally recognized or promoted can give you authority, true leadership is about influence, actions, and the ability to inspire and guide others.
B. Effective leadership involves continuous learning and development. As a nurse manager, you need to stay updated with evolving practices, enhance your skills, and adapt to changes within the healthcare environment.
C. While some people may have natural leadership traits, leadership skills can be taught and developed. Leadership involves a range of skills, including communication, problem-solving, and emotional intelligence, which can be learned and refined through training, experience, and education.
D. Leadership is indeed a lifelong process. It involves ongoing personal and professional growth, learning from experiences, adapting to changes, and continuously improving one’s skills. Effective leaders engage in self-assessment, seek feedback, and invest in their development throughout their careers.
